How to know number of subscribers via Google Reader

Published at October 15, 2007   Filed Under Google   3 Comments  

Google Reader now shows the number of subscribers a blog RSS feed has via Google Reader.
To see the number of subscribers count for any feed click on Add Subscription button in your google reader and search with the name of a blog or keyword and it shows the subscriber count next to each feed.

Rumor confirmed: Google to acquire feedburner

Published at May 23, 2007   Filed Under Google   0 Comments  

Last week rumors started that Google is interested in acquiring Feedburner, today Techcrunch reported that the deal is confirmed. Feedburner to receive $100 million from Google for this acquisition. Feedburner is a popular service among blogs for RSS management.
